While your lawyer will absolutely ask you loads of inquiries connected to your insurance claim, you need to be asking equally as several questions
The adhering to concerns will aid you gauge the attorney's degree of knowledge in employees' compensation: The amount of years have you been dealing with employees' payment insurance claims? How a lot of your method is committed to workers' comp? Can you represent me throughout the entire employees' compensation procedure, consisting of at administrative hearings and allures, as well as in court if it gets to that phase? Can you provide me with any kind of referrals, such as previous clients and/or colleagues in the legal neighborhood? Will you be working with my case directly, or will legal aides and legal assistants take care of the bulk of the job? If I call your office with an inquiry concerning my case, will I speak with you or a legal assistant? Do you likewise represent companies and insurance coverage business in workers' compensation situations, or just hurt employees? Are you a member of any kind of specialist organizations in the area of workers' payment legislation? Can you clarify to me how a workers' payment case continues with the system? How do attorneys' costs work? Will I be charged also if my instance is unsuccessful? Will I be billed for litigation-related expenses, and if so, what do those expenditures consist of? Do you schedule clients to get consultatory medical exams with suitable professionals? Under what scenarios? Just how do you approximate the value of my case? What are the strengths and weak point of my case? The initial assessment is a fantastic time to review the lawyer's professionalism and reliability and behavior when managing customers.

Reliable workers' compensation legal representatives charge a contingency charge, meaning their settlement depends on their ability to get you advantages. If you do not win advantages or agree to a settlement, you do not have to pay their fee.
At this moment, 15% is basic in lots of locations, with somewhat higher costs feasible in specifically complicated cases. The reason charges have actually altered is that inevitably, state legislation needs a judge to determine what a legal representative can sensibly bill. For every instance with a settlement arrangement, a court requires to approve the bargain and the legal representative fee before the claimant needs to pay anything.
That claimed, you shouldn't have to pay more than what you consented to pay in your legal representative's retainer documents. And also if you signed an agreement that claimed you 'd pay 20%, a court would likely make a decision that the lawyer can only bill you up to 15%. Atticus has answers to your workers' comp questions.
You still will not need to pay them till after you win cash and they'll normally appear of your settlement immediately to make sure that you do not have to make any extra payments. Feasible charges you could owe are: Filing charges, like for court files or liensThe cost of obtaining clinical or governmental recordsYour lawyer's traveling prices, like gas mileage for travel to hearingsIndependent examinations or clinical exams that your attorney paid for out of pocketPotential charges should be described in your lawyer's agreement, and the information of your claim could impact which costs relate to you.
Your attorney's fee automatically comes out of your negotiation or the workers' compensation checks they assisted you win. If you sign a settlement arrangement, your attorney's fee will certainly be taken out and sent out to your legal representative prior to the remainder of the payment is sent to you.
Specification with an ask for award arrangements will lead to the lawyer's cost coming out of each future check. (Learn even more concerning the kinds of settlements.)For continuous advantages, your legal representative's cost will certainly come out of any settlements they helped you win. That can consist of past-due advantages, temporary or long-term impairment settlements, and survivor benefit.
Considering that costs are very closely controlled by state regulation, most legal representatives in your area additionally bill the exact same charge as each various other. The large majority of Southern The golden state law firms bill a 15% backup cost. The Household and Medical Leave Act (FMLA) provides certain employees with as much as 12 weeks of unsettled, job-protected leave each year. It also calls for that their team wellness benefits be kept throughout the leave. Workers are qualified for a secured leave of absence if they have actually helped their employer at the very least 12 months, a minimum of 1,250 hours over the past twelve month, and operate at an area where the company utilizes 50 or even more staff members within 75 miles.
